About this audiobook

The Ways of Wolfe focuses on Axel Prince Wolfe, midway through serving a 23-year sentence for a jewel heist that went awry, as he breaks out of prison, tries to reconnect with his estranged daughter, and seeks revenge against the former partners who betrayed Axel during the robbery that put him behind bars.

About the author

James Carlos Blake is the author of fourteen novels, including The Ways of Wolfe, The House of Wolfe, The Rules of Wolfe, which was shortlisted for the CWA Goldsboro Gold Dagger Award and named one of Booklist's Best 101 Crime Novels of the Past Decade, and Country of the Bad Wolfes. He lives in Florida.

Rudy Sanda is a versatile actor, singer, voice-over artist, and fight choreographer. He has appeared on stage and screen in the United States and England, including productions at Laguna Playhouse, Ivoryton Playhouse, and Ocean State Theatre. Rudy holds a BFA in acting from the University of Rhode Island.
